[packages/neovim] package nvimi/init.vim - place for per site global customizations

glen glen at pld-linux.org
Sun Sep 18 11:42:14 CEST 2016


commit 3fb7b0d69c064c15e6475817c46140f6e386d0d5
Author: Elan Ruusamäe <glen at delfi.ee>
Date:   Sun Sep 18 12:20:07 2016 +0300

    package nvimi/init.vim - place for per site global customizations

 neovim.spec |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)
---
diff --git a/neovim.spec b/neovim.spec
index bf5817f..0f491d2 100644
--- a/neovim.spec
+++ b/neovim.spec
@@ -96,7 +96,8 @@ rm -rf $RPM_BUILD_ROOT
 %{__make} -C build install \
 	DESTDIR=$RPM_BUILD_ROOT
 
-install -d $RPM_BUILD_ROOT{%{_desktopdir},%{_iconsdir}/hicolor/scalable/apps}
+install -d $RPM_BUILD_ROOT{/etc/xdg/nvim,%{_desktopdir},%{_iconsdir}/hicolor/scalable/apps}
+touch $RPM_BUILD_ROOT/etc/xdg/nvim/init.vim
 cp -p %{SOURCE1} $RPM_BUILD_ROOT%{_desktopdir}/neovim.desktop
 cp -p %{SOURCE2} $RPM_BUILD_ROOT%{_iconsdir}/hicolor/scalable/apps/neovim.svg
 
@@ -147,6 +148,8 @@ EOF
 %files -f nvim.lang
 %defattr(644,root,root,755)
 %doc BACKERS.md CONTRIBUTING.md LICENSE README.md
+%dir /etc/xdg/nvim
+%config(noreplace) %verify(not md5 mtime size) /etc/xdg/nvim/init.vim
 %attr(755,root,root) %{_bindir}/nvim
 %{_datadir}/nvim
 %{_desktopdir}/%{name}.desktop
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/neovim.git/commitdiff/3fb7b0d69c064c15e6475817c46140f6e386d0d5



More information about the pld-cvs-commit mailing list